Recently I’ve called attention to the fine job Sony has done of giving gamers reasons to spend money on the PlayStation Network. Between Day One Digital releases, a solid October promotion, and PlayStation Mobile on Vita, there is a lot happening on that front. Not to be forgotten, Nintendo today announced a lineup of games coming to the 3DS eShop over the next few months, and it’s looking awfully good.

Pushmo was a particularly pleasant surprise when it launched on the eShop late last year — for those who played it, that is. It was released with very little attention called to it, leaving it to word of mouth and reviews (1UP gave it an A) to make people realize that, yes, there really is such a thing as an original eShop game worthy of their time and money. It was a game that deserved more support from Nintendo than it got; there simply aren’t a lot of good, original, titles on the 3DS eShop, and Pushmo was an exemplary example of one.
